JAMES L. NEIL, 85
St. Cloud
August 31, 1926 ~ June 24, 2012
James Loren Neil, age 85, St. Cloud, MN, died Sunday, June 24, 2012 at Veterans Administration Medical Center, St. Cloud, MN.
Mass of Christian Burial will be on Monday, July 2, 2012 at 10:30 AM at St. Paul’s Catholic Church, St. Cloud, MN. Visitation will be one hour prior to the service at the church on Monday. Interment will be in Assumption Cemetery, St. Cloud, MN. Funeral arrangements were made by Benson Funeral Home, St. Cloud, MN.
James was born August 31, 1926 in St. Cloud, MN to Roy A. and Ethel M. (Thompson) Neil. He graduated from St. Cloud Technical High School and served in the United States Navy during World War II. On July 25, 1949 James married Angeline J. Vouk in Sacred Heart Catholic Church, Sauk Rapids, MN. James worked for Neil Electric and then became owner of the business in 1961. James has lived in St. Cloud his entire life. He was a member of St. Paul’s Catholic Church, an active member of Alcoholics Anonymous, celebrating 35 years of sobriety, and a life time member of St. Cloud VFW Post #428. James was known for his strong work ethic.
Survivors include his wife, Angeline Neil of St. Cloud, MN; sons and daughter, Mark (Alice) Neil of St. Cloud, MN; Brian Neil of Minneapolis, MN; Kevin (Beth) Neil of Sartell, MN; Susan (Len) Fruth of Clearwater, MN: sisters, Patricia Petrie of Crystal, MN; Joanne Husby of Richfield, MN; Frances Neil of Albuquerque, NM; and eight grandchildren.
He was preceded in death by his parents and daughter, Vicki Neil on April 30, 2002. |
